Name | RAB41 (HGNC:18293) |
---|---|
Function | The small GTPases Rab are key regulators of intracellular membrane trafficking, from the formation of transport vesicles to their fusion with membranes. Rabs cycle between an inactive GDP-bound form and an active GTP-bound form that is able to recruit to membranes different sets of downstream effectors directly responsible for vesicle formation, movement, tethering and fusion (PubMed:23936529). RAB41 is required for normal Golgi ribbon organization and ER-to-Golgi trafficking (PubMed:23936529). |
Cellular Location | Cytoplasm. Note=punctate localization concentrated in ruffled regions at the cell periphery |
Tissue Location | Widely expressed in brain, testis, lung, heart, ovary, colon, kidney, uterus and spleen but not in liver |

BACKGROUND
This gene encodes a small GTP-binding protein that belongs to the largest family within the Ras superfamily. These proteins function as regulators of membrane trafficking. They cycle between inactive GDP-bound and activated GTP-bound states, which is controlled by GTP hydrolysis-activating proteins (GAPs). This family member can be activated by the GAP protein RN-Tre, and it is localized to the Golgi complex.
